Position Summary

The Shipping Clerk (Material Handler/Kitter) is responsible for receiving, storing, issuing, and accurately controlling materials used to support manufacturing operations. This position ensures production materials are properly identified, transacted in the ERP system, picked and kitted according to production requirements, and delivered to the appropriate work centers in a timely manner.

The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, organized, and committed to maintaining inventory accuracy while supporting daily production schedules and operational priorities.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Receiving materials from Receiving Inspection and verify quantities, part numbers, descriptions, and applicable documentation prior to stocking.
  • Accurately perform all required ERP inventory transactions, including material receipts, transfers, issues, returns, and other inventory movements.
  • Stock materials in designated locations using established FIFO requirements and proper material-handling practices.
  • Pick and kit materials according to material orders (MOs) BOMs, pick list, and production schedules, ensure the correct part number, quantity, revision, and lot information are provided.
  • Stage and deliver completed kits and production materials to designated manufacturing areas in accordance with schedule priorities.
  • Review kits for shortages, discrepancies, or missing materials and communicate issues to Purchasing, Planning, Production, or direct supervisor as appropriate.
  • Maintain accurate inventory through daily cycle counts, inventory reconciliation, and investigation of inventory discrepancies.
  • Maintain traceability and proper identification of material, including lot-controlled and other controlled inventory where applicable.
  • Identify and escalate discrepancies involving quantities, locations, part numbers, documentation, or system balances.
  • Maintain an organized, clean, and safe stockroom in accordance with company procedures and 5S expectations.
  • Demonstrate strong attention to detail when handling small components and high-volume transactions.
  • Support periodic physical inventories and inventory audits.
  • Assist Shipping, Receiving, and other Materials functions as business needs require.
  • Participate in continuous improvement activities focused on inventory accuracy, material flow, efficiency, and error reduction.
  • Complete required clerical and administrative activities associated with stockroom operations, including daily, weekly, and monthly reporting.
  • Follow all applicable company policies, procedures, quality requirements, and safety standards.
  • Other duties as needed.

Qualifications

  • Must be U.S. Person due to ITAR restrictions.
  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• Minimum 2 years of experience in material handling, stockroom, inventory control, kitting, production control, or a related manufacturing environment preferred.
  • Previous experience picking and kitting materials from BOMs, work orders, or production pick list preferred.
  • Experience performing cycle counts and maintaining inventory accuracy.
  • Ability to accurately count and handle very small components.
  • Basic understanding of inventory control, including FIFO and material traceability.
  • Experience using an ERP/MRP system; Infor/MAPICS experience is highly desirable.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ications, including Outlook, Word, and Excel.
  • Experience in using barcode scanners or similar inventory-control technology preferred.
  • Ability to read and interpret work orders, BOMs, part numbers, inventory documentation, and production requirements.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Ability to perform basic mathematical calculations and understand fractions, decimals, weights, lengths, and quantities.
  • Ability to work independently while effectively supporting production and cross-functional teams.

Physical Demands:

  • Ability to lift items up to 25 lbs.
  • Frequently required to sit, stand, and walk for extended periods throughout the workday.
